Ðề tài: Mach den trang tri
View Single Post
Old 02-09-2008, 10:58 PM   #14
0509592
Đệ tử 3 túi
 
Tham gia ngày: Jul 2008
Bài gửi: 58
:
Trích:
nguyên văn bởi tmtm
Việc dịch dữ liệu vào IC dựa vào xung clock, mỗi 1 xung vào thì dữ hiệu lại được dịch dần vào. (qo ... q7) chứ ko giống như 74HC138, 74HC154... có các đầu vào chọn A0, A1, A2. Mình hiểu như vậy, bạn có thể cho mình một ví dụ cụ thể được ko?
bạn hiểu sai rồi! bạn đưa vào nó dữ liệu 8 bit nối tiếp vào một chân data thì đầu ra là 8 bit tương ứng.
giả sử mình dùng IC ghi dịch 74HC164 nhé!
bạn vào google dwon về!
nó có hai chân data A1, A2. nếu đồng thời cả hai chân đều sử dụng là data thì đầu ra sẽ là phép and của hai đầu vào!
còn nếu dùng một chân!
giả sử chân A1 không dung làm data và được treo lên mức high, và chân A2 làm chân data thì khi mình gửi vào dữ liệu là 0x01 thì chỉ có một đầu ra(QA) là mức cao còn lại là thấp. tương tự với 2 đầu ra(QA, QB) mức cao thì đưa dữ liệu vào là 0x03. còn các đầu ra khác là mức thấp!
tương tự cho các đầu ra khác!
và tương tự như vậy nếu bạn chon đầu vào data là chân A2,
nó giông như lập trình cho các post của VDK mà.
Trích:
nguyên văn bởi tmtm
Tất nhiên, cần phải khai báo địa chỉ của portE trước khi điều khiển các chân vào ra của nó.
#byte porte = 0x09
Ý của mình là giống như portA, các chân của nó có nhiều chức năng, khi sử dụng nó làm I/O thì phải được thiết lập phù hợp cho nó. Với portE có phải làm như vậy ko?
Mong bạn và các anh chị giúp đỡ!
còn về porte thì bạn cũng phải khai báo là công I/O giống như porta . bởi porte còn có chức năng analog nữa mà....
chuc vui!
----------------**^^o0o^^**--------------
"tháng ngày dong duổi cuộc đời
nhớ người cố hữu hẹn ngày tái ngộ"
0509592 vẫn chưa có mặt trong diễn đàn   Trả Lời Với Trích Dẫn